¿Cómo sumar 2 registros Timestamp en mysql?

Estoy muy perdida en esto, necesito sumar dos campos tipo timestamp, para sacar el tiempo total de conexión,¿Tendrán alguna idea de como lograr esto?.

1 respuesta

Respuesta
1

Supongo que lo que quieres es sumar a una fecha en formato Timestamp segundos, minutos, horas, días, meses o años... o una mezcla.

El concepto timestamp te permitirá hacerlo: Según wikipedia

Tiempo Unix o Tiempo POSIX es un sistema para la descripción de instantes de tiempo: se define como la cantidad de segundos transcurridos desde la medianocheUTC del 1 de enero de 1970, sin contar segundos intercalares. Es universalmente usado no solo en sistemas operativostipo-Unix, sino también en muchos otros sistemas computacionales. No se trata ni de una representación lineal del tiempo, ni de una representación verdadera de UTC (a pesar de que frecuentemente se le confunde con ambos), pues el tiempo que representa es UTC, pero no tiene forma de representar segundos bisiestos de UTC (por ejemplo, 1998-12-31 23:59:60).

Dicho esto: si por ejemplo quieres sumar a una fecha (09/05/2018) un día tendríamos:

Por un lado la fecha en formato timestamp: 1525824000

Por otro lado un día son 24h = 24*60*60 = 86400 sg

Si ahora sumas: 1525824000 + 86400 = 1525910400 = 10/05/2018

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as